Eisenbrauns is pleased to announce this quality reprint of Simo Parpola’s classic work, Letters from Assyrian Scholars to the Kings Esarhaddon and Assurbanipal. “Part II: Commentary and Appendices” originally appeared in 1983 as AOAT 5/2
